2016 NCAA Brackets

  • Champion seed breakdown: Five top seeds and one each of #2, #3, #5, #7, and unseeded
  • 52 pins and 8 tech falls in the tournament
  • 43 teams had at least one All-American
  • 52 out of 58 teams scored team points
  • Two wrestlers (Stageberg, 125, Concordia; Cook, 184, La Crosse) slid from the semis to 6th place
  • One wrestler (Warner, 141, York) lost a pigtail and still placed
  • 16 wrestlers lost their first match and still placed

  • Nine #1 seeds placed (Arnold, 149, Ursinus)
  • Seven #2 seeds placed (Jordan, 125, JWU; Puca, 174, Cortland; Chorzepa, 184, Williams)
  • All ten #3 seeds placed
  • Nine #4 seeds placed (Herring, 165, TCNJ)
  • Only one wrestler was pinned in both of his matches (Martin, 141, Cornell)
  • Ben Swarr (Messiah, 174) beat the #1, #2, and #3 seeds at his weight
  • Riley Lefever (Wabash, 184) was the only wrestler to score bonus points in every match
  • Logan Meister (Ferrum, 157) became the first All-American from his school
  • Nathan Pike (NYU, 133) became the first finalist from his school
  • David Welch (Roger Williams, 197) became the first champion from his school
